    This FIFA game maybe does not look better that the previous (at least for the 15 hrs I played) but I would say it looks different at least.
    The Frostbite engine makes player moves look more close to real ones (but not perfect still).
    Graphic itself is very good.
    Unfortunately players do look like real ones only in major team (especially premier league).
    The AI can be strange somethimes but it's fully customizable (like misses ratio, fouls ratio, goalkeeper ability) by option so you can tailor your experience if you find something is not working properly..
    What I feel it's while you mastering the game you will score pretty much the same kind of goals plenty of times.. maybe too many, you just hit the bar and you luckily have one of your that tap in into the net..on 12 goals i probably did 8 like this... even online, that's boring somethimes and dont feel like a real match.
    Online mode is certainly rich, there's the football club, there's online season, online coop seasons, tournaments. I'm not much into online still but I fill like there's plenty to do.
    "The Journey" mode is something new too but we're probably not this playing much (it's just a short story mode),
    So my initial review (might update it later) it's overall good 7/10 what is good and what not?:

    + Rich Online (but nothing different than previous fifa)
    + Frostbite engine that is certainly an upgrade in my opinion
    + A lot of teams, as usual.
    + Customizable AI
    - Take patience to master and can be boring at the beginning (especially if you're like me and play with weak teams ;)
    - Unrealistic transfers, AI just buy everything they can afford.
    - Not much accurate players face except for the main ones. Like 50 players do look like real, 2000 dont.
    - Very, very stupid soundtrack, I remember back in 00s and 90s, soundtracks were awesome... but this.. jeez..

    This was a day one purchase for me, I still don't know why I jump straight in when it comes to FIFA games but it's been a trend for me over the years. 17 certainly looks nice with the frostbite engine, visually it's great, stadium and player details are quite amazing. The gameplay had an overhaul and I am still adapting to that but so far so good, audio is fine, no big diffferences thereThis was a day one purchase for me, I still don't know why I jump straight in when it comes to FIFA games but it's been a trend for me over the years. 17 certainly looks nice with the frostbite engine, visually it's great, stadium and player details are quite amazing. The gameplay had an overhaul and I am still adapting to that but so far so good, audio is fine, no big diffferences there from previous FIFA offerings, perhaps a few bits of dialogue added, nothing to write home about really.
    I was pumped to try the journey so lept straight into that. SPOILER ALERT: I was very dismayed to find that the Journey pretty much ends slap bang right at the end of the first season, it's far too short and more often than not felt very devoid of personality. The press conferences Alex Hunter gives are so horribly voice acted that I cringe every time he chuckles to himself after a response to the interviewer, you watch a Premier League post match program and no player talks like that. So the Journey was pretty much a let down but what about the other career modes? Nothing new to report really, the same old, player or manager career with a few little extra objectives and features thrown in but nothing that makes it more immersive.
    So now that I have covered the Journey and the other single players modes I would normally look at the multiplayer aspect of the game. In truth I haven't, I have no interest in wasting my time with Ultimate Team and I haven't played Fifa competitively for years based on the fact that more ofthen than not you will end up playing some 14 year old chav hardman wannabe talking like some gangster rapper telling you how much they lust after your mother, throw insults when losing or rage quit as soon as they start taking a kicking, not for me, its infuriating when I take my thrashings like a gentleman and don't back out yet so many others will back out as soon as they lose an early goal. There is probably nothing at all wrong with multiplayer, it's probably very good but I just don't have the interest in playing it competitively so my review is based on the game minus the multiplayer and FUT aspect.

    Overall I think it's the best looking Fifa title, I think it's refreshing to finally see EA release a Fifa that doesn't feel like last years game with a reskin of latest players and teams. Although I acknowledge they have made an effort with the engine both graphically and functionally I do feel that corners have been cut. I began a season with man City and as usual with fifa games I go into match to see the player faces up close, I wasn't impressed one bit. The face scans are exactly the same as the last incarnations. Kolarov looks like he's back in his early 20's, Zabaleta too, no new scans of any kind apart from Kelechi Iheanacho. Nolito and Leroy Sane don't have scans and look absolutely nothing like their real life counterparts. It's not just City, most teams will have the same. When EA invest so much into realism with licenses etc I'd expect a little more in return than the face scans of the previous 2-3 titles, it's lazy. What makes it worse is that as of now there seems to be no way of modding it and modders are finding the frostbite engine is not mod friendly at all.

    All in all, I find this FIFA to be the same old which is weird considering the host of changes this title has. I just don't think £40 a year on footy games is equitable. This Fifa may just have done enough to deserve it but next year it will be a simple reskin and UI update which should not be classed as a full game in my opinion. I'm just quite underwhelmed by how the host of changes have never really made this any more enjoyable than any other outing of the series, above average in my opinion but only just.
